Cut AP Costs And Improve Invoice Quality

Invoice capture software can be used to automate and streamline the processes that occur in the accounts payable department. Its use allows back-office personnel to focus on more important tasks such as catching exceptions. In addition, it allows for greater efficiency in the accounts payable workflow by capturing data from a wide range of paper documents. An invoice capture software will eliminate the need for manual data entry and processing. It will save time and office space by eliminating the need for file cabinets stuffed with paper documents. It should also allow for the addition of custom fields and training a custom model. This is particularly helpful for companies that need to automate data validation. It should also be easy for office staff to use. And while most invoice capture software has a built-in human validator, you might want to look for a solution that lets your staff edit the data entered by the system.

With intelligent invoice imaging data software, you no longer need to manually input data into multiple spreadsheets or document formats. It automates data entry, validates and extracts it for your ERP software. Then, the software sends the information to your target system without any manual intervention. And it also automatically distributes payments, eliminating the need for a back-end staff to process the invoices. And the best part? It is user-friendly and can be used with any type of supplier.

Invoices come in many different formats and can often be difficult to understand. The most efficient invoice capture software will have a robust OCR algorithm that will automatically recognize the most common data elements in an invoice. It should be compatible with your accounting system and integrate with other third-party software. It is also compatible with DB and WMS data. It should be able to connect to multiple sources, such as email or a CRM.
